a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David Brownell <dbrownell@users.sourceforge.net>2010-03-02 09:39:36 -0800
committerDavid Brownell <dbrownell@users.sourceforge.net>2010-03-02 09:39:36 -0800
commit5b311865788009445a1457f62204899a4aa1c7b3 (patch)
tree8b0c140faf83ac400dc3d1e92675aac3c3b5bf84
parentcb72b7a270c7be60c1ec2ee47282156397bea846 (diff)
downloadriscv-openocd-5b311865788009445a1457f62204899a4aa1c7b3.zip
riscv-openocd-5b311865788009445a1457f62204899a4aa1c7b3.tar.gz
riscv-openocd-5b311865788009445a1457f62204899a4aa1c7b3.tar.bz2
ADIv5: use right ID for Cortex-M3 ETM
Correct a mistake made copying the ID of the Cortex-M3 ETM module from the TRM, so that "dap info" on a CM3 with an ETM will now correctly describe ROM table entries for such modules. (They are included on LPC17xx and some other cores.) Signed-off-by: David Brownell <dbrownell@users.sourceforge.net>
-rw-r--r--src/target/arm_adi_v5.c8
1 files changed, 4 insertions, 4 deletions
diff --git a/src/target/arm_adi_v5.c b/src/target/arm_adi_v5.c
index 6be60af..115ccf1 100644
--- a/src/target/arm_adi_v5.c
+++ b/src/target/arm_adi_v5.c
@@ -1530,10 +1530,6 @@ int dap_info_command(struct command_context *cmd_ctx,
type = "TI DAPCTL";
full = "";
break;
- case 0x4e0:
- type = "Cortex-M3 ETM";
- full = "(Embedded Trace)";
- break;
case 0x906:
type = "Coresight CTI";
full = "(Cross Trigger)";
@@ -1566,6 +1562,10 @@ int dap_info_command(struct command_context *cmd_ctx,
type = "Cortex-M3 TPIU";
full = "(Trace Port Interface Unit)";
break;
+ case 0x924:
+ type = "Cortex-M3 ETM";
+ full = "(Embedded Trace)";
+ break;
case 0xc08:
type = "Cortex-A8 Debug";
full = "(Debug Unit)";